How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gulfgate Pine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Gulfgate Pine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,057 | $685 | $1,642 |
Gulfgate Pine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,358 | $825 | $2,061 |
Gulfgate Pine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,566 | $1,030 | $2,200 |

Getting Around the Gulfgate Pine Valley Neighborhood in Houston, TX
Walk Score®
60 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
52 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
40 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
